Wood clad windows installation involves replacing existing windows or adding new ones with a design that features a wood exterior covering. This service typically includes removing old windows, preparing the window openings, and carefully installing the new wood-clad units to ensure proper fit and function. The process often involves sealing and insulating around the window frame to improve energy efficiency and prevent drafts. Skilled contractors ensure that the finished installation enhances the appearance of a property while providing durability and long-lasting performance.
This service addresses several common problems homeowners encounter with older or outdated windows. For example, wood clad windows can help solve issues related to drafts, air leaks, and poor insulation, which can lead to higher energy bills. They also improve the overall appearance of a property by replacing worn or damaged frames with attractive, weather-resistant wood exteriors. Additionally, wood clad windows can provide better protection against moisture and weather elements, reducing the risk of rot and decay over time.

The overview below groups typical Wood Clad Windows Installation proj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Canton, MI.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- Minor wood cladding repairs or touch-ups typically cost between $250 and $600. Many routine jobs in Canton, MI, fall within this range, depending on the scope of work and materials needed.
Partial Clad Window Installation - Replacing just the wood exterior on existing windows generally ranges from $1,000 to $3,000 per window. Local contractors often handle these projects efficiently within this band, with fewer jobs reaching higher costs.
Full Window Replacement - Complete installation of new wood clad windows usually costs between $3,500 and $8,000 per unit. Larger or more complex projects can exceed this range, especially for custom or premium models.
Large or Custom Projects - Extensive renovations or custom-designed wood clad window systems can reach $10,000 or more per opening. Such projects are less common and typically involve higher material or labor costs due to complexity.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

When evaluating contractors for wood clad window installation, it’s important to consider their experience with similar projects. Homeowners should inquire about the types of windows they have installed in the past and whether they have worked on homes comparable in style and age. A contractor with a proven track record in handling wood clad windows can provide insights into potential challenges and best practices, helping ensure the project proceeds smoothly and results meet expectations.
Clear written expectations are essential for a successful installation. Homeowners should seek service providers who can offer detailed proposals outlining the scope of work, materials to be used, and the steps involved in the process. Having this information in writing helps prevent misunderstandings and provides a reference point throughout the project. It also allows homeowners to compare different contractors more effectively, ensuring that everyone is aligned on what will be delivered.
Reputable references and effective communication are key factors when selecting local contractors. Asking for references from previous clients who had similar window installations can provide valuable insights into the quality of work and professionalism. Additionally, good communication-such as timely responses and clarity in explanations-helps build trust and ensures that questions or concerns are addressed promptly.
